About

Philodendron gloriosum, the glorious philodendron, is a creeping, terrestrial philodendron producing large, heart-shaped, velvety, dark-green leaves with stunning white or pale-pink venation. One of the most sought-after philodendrons for a warm, humid, shaded heated greenhouse or conservatory.

About the genus

Philodendron are mostly large, tropical, evergreen perennials or climbers with very large, often deeply lobed or divided, glossy leaves. Among the most dramatic of all tropical foliage plants, grown in heated glasshouses, conservatories and as houseplants.
